A solution is to be kept between 68°F and 77°F. What is the range in temperature in degree Celsius (C) if the conversion formula is given by F = (9/5)C + 32?

Explanation

The problem states the temperature must be between 68°F and 77°F, which gives the double inequality: 68 < F < 77. Substitute the formula for F: 68 < (9/5)C + 32 < 77. Subtract 32 from all parts: 68 - 32 < (9/5)C 36 < (9/5)C < 45. To solve for C, multiply the entire inequality by 5/9: (36 * 5/9) < C 4 * 5 < C 20 < C < 25. The interval is (20, 25). Option B is wrong because 'between' implies strict inequality (open brackets). Options C and D are numerically incorrect based on the calculation.
